At Susquehanna Waldorf School, one of our most cherished traditions is the magical transformation of our school into a seasonal wonderland, lovingly created by parents, faculty, and staff each year. Our Faire not only raises essential funds to support our school, but also brings together our community in joyful celebration. At the same time, we extend our care to the larger community by providing donations for a meaningful cause. With great excitement, we eagerly await the first weekend of December, and we warmly invite you to join us in this special event!

Your child will enter a magical garden full of sparkling lights where they will hear stories from a Winter Fairy, make their very own ornament, hunt for gems, and enjoy a seasonal snack.

Children aged 3-7 are welcome to be dropped off from 11:30 am-12:30 pm or from 1:30 pm-2:30 pm so parents can enjoy all that Winter Faire has to offer.

Each session is $15, payable on the day of Winter Faire at the Welcome Table, or pre-pay at school during the week of December 2nd. Please make sure you have purchased your reservation at least 15 minutes before your child’s session starts. Cash, check, credit card, or PayPal will be accepted.

Secret Shoppe allows little ones to shop by themselves or with a Secret Shoppe helper for small gifts. These items may be lovingly handmade by members of our community or thoughtfully curated and purchased, such as peg dolls, bookmarks, bean bags, felted items, ribbon wands, etc.
